dmensinger (Daniel Mensinger)
User

Projects

User does not belong to any projects.

Today

  • Clear sailing ahead.

Tomorrow

  • Clear sailing ahead.

Thursday

  • Clear sailing ahead.

User Details

User Since
Nov 30 2018, 8:57 PM (45 w, 3 d)
Availability
Available

Recent Activity

Aug 5 2019

dmensinger committed R32:9b1cd6ed5661: Merge branch '5.4' (authored by dmensinger).
Merge branch '5.4'
Aug 5 2019, 7:27 PM
dmensinger committed R32:95bd2f2c0c7f: meson: Fixed comment in FindMeson.cmake (authored by dmensinger).
meson: Fixed comment in FindMeson.cmake
Aug 5 2019, 7:23 PM
dmensinger committed R32:4bf710d7f1a2: meson: Fixed wrong variable check (authored by dmensinger).
meson: Fixed wrong variable check
Aug 5 2019, 7:15 PM
dmensinger committed R32:50b5372c387e: meson: Added CMake runtime check (authored by dmensinger).
meson: Added CMake runtime check
Aug 5 2019, 6:45 PM

Jul 26 2019

dmensinger committed R32:50fce0b214ac: Merge branch '5.4' (authored by dmensinger).
Merge branch '5.4'
Jul 26 2019, 5:53 PM
dmensinger committed R32:647b19b8f36d: Moved `add_subdirectory(meson)` to the correct section (authored by dmensinger).
Moved `add_subdirectory(meson)` to the correct section
Jul 26 2019, 5:43 PM

Jul 25 2019

dmensinger committed R32:a694495cf6f9: Merge branch '5.4' (authored by dmensinger).
Merge branch '5.4'
Jul 25 2019, 5:22 PM
dmensinger committed R32:4aa54eb0f85c: scratchpad: UI cleanup (authored by dmensinger).
scratchpad: UI cleanup
Jul 25 2019, 5:18 PM
dmensinger committed R32:1defaaa6cc57: scratchpad: Remove double-click to edit action (authored by dmensinger).
scratchpad: Remove double-click to edit action
Jul 25 2019, 5:18 PM

Jul 20 2019

dmensinger committed R32:5f9fcc138099: Fixed typo (authored by dmensinger).
Fixed typo
Jul 20 2019, 9:13 AM
dmensinger committed R32:58e6d4c60142: projectfilter: Include .clang-format by default (authored by dmensinger).
projectfilter: Include .clang-format by default
Jul 20 2019, 9:13 AM
dmensinger committed R32:88861cafb369: Add a predefined clang-format custom script formater (authored by dmensinger).
Add a predefined clang-format custom script formater
Jul 20 2019, 9:13 AM

Jul 19 2019

dmensinger committed R32:f14891b5c49a: meson: remove the old icon and replace it with run-build (authored by dmensinger).
meson: remove the old icon and replace it with run-build
Jul 19 2019, 2:16 PM

Jul 17 2019

dmensinger committed R32:1854502e0aa0: meson: change const& style and reformat with clang-format (authored by dmensinger).
meson: change const& style and reformat with clang-format
Jul 17 2019, 9:01 PM
dmensinger committed R32:0fc8b63b26bc: meson: Some minor code cleanup (authored by dmensinger).
meson: Some minor code cleanup
Jul 17 2019, 7:09 PM
dmensinger committed R32:f8ffaefba51e: meson: Fixed typos and documentation (authored by dmensinger).
meson: Fixed typos and documentation
Jul 17 2019, 7:09 PM
dmensinger committed R32:188bb5ab35ac: meson: Manually fixed UI files (authored by dmensinger).
meson: Manually fixed UI files
Jul 17 2019, 7:09 PM
dmensinger committed R32:56434b43d079: meson: Use const& for passing QString (authored by dmensinger).
meson: Use const& for passing QString
Jul 17 2019, 7:09 PM
dmensinger committed R32:ba60a91d769c: meson: Added default options rewriter support (authored by dmensinger).
meson: Added default options rewriter support
Jul 17 2019, 7:09 PM
dmensinger committed R32:6387588d6a63: meson: some mintro / rewriter refactoring (authored by dmensinger).
meson: some mintro / rewriter refactoring
Jul 17 2019, 7:09 PM
dmensinger committed R32:40ee1e2714e3: meson: Added meson default_options rewriter action (authored by dmensinger).
meson: Added meson default_options rewriter action
Jul 17 2019, 7:09 PM
dmensinger committed R32:306505213b87: meson: Apply rewriter changes (authored by dmensinger).
meson: Apply rewriter changes
Jul 17 2019, 7:09 PM
dmensinger committed R32:9bec87f1a9aa: meson: Basic rewriter ui config elements (authored by dmensinger).
meson: Basic rewriter ui config elements
Jul 17 2019, 7:09 PM
dmensinger committed R32:bdb457186a74: meson: initial rewriter stub (authored by dmensinger).
meson: initial rewriter stub
Jul 17 2019, 7:09 PM
dmensinger committed R32:def23121e292: meson: Added project info introspection support (authored by dmensinger).
meson: Added project info introspection support
Jul 17 2019, 7:09 PM
dmensinger committed R32:bf9c6a0d31f1: meson: plugin files restructure (authored by dmensinger).
meson: plugin files restructure
Jul 17 2019, 7:09 PM

Jul 14 2019

dmensinger committed R32:5851acadb3a2: meson: Fix project importing edge cases (authored by dmensinger).
meson: Fix project importing edge cases
Jul 14 2019, 1:21 PM
dmensinger committed R32:5add8206c679: meson: Work around meson API bug (authored by dmensinger).
meson: Work around meson API bug
Jul 14 2019, 10:40 AM

Jul 13 2019

dmensinger committed R32:da63da8d3508: meson: Fixed setting the build dir path in the introspect job (authored by dmensinger).
meson: Fixed setting the build dir path in the introspect job
Jul 13 2019, 9:58 AM

Feb 6 2019

dmensinger committed R32:45967b5d72f2: meson: First working unit test version (authored by dmensinger).
meson: First working unit test version
Feb 6 2019, 7:08 PM
dmensinger committed R32:915ae49700fb: meson: Store actual project in the introspection job (authored by dmensinger).
meson: Store actual project in the introspection job
Feb 6 2019, 7:08 PM
dmensinger committed R32:e35fac8a3d4b: meson: Basic meson tests parsing (authored by dmensinger).
meson: Basic meson tests parsing
Feb 6 2019, 7:08 PM

Jan 15 2019

dmensinger committed R32:3dd10688ecb9: meson: Renamed using typedefs (authored by dmensinger).
meson: Renamed using typedefs
Jan 15 2019, 3:54 PM
dmensinger committed R32:0d868508d4e1: Meson targets now show up (authored by dmensinger).
Meson targets now show up
Jan 15 2019, 3:18 PM
dmensinger committed R32:64834c6338bf: Basic target information (authored by dmensinger).
Basic target information
Jan 15 2019, 3:18 PM
dmensinger committed R32:b64c5b7b37f0: Removed old meson import job (authored by dmensinger).
Removed old meson import job
Jan 15 2019, 3:18 PM
dmensinger committed R32:0be99e80474f: Added targets introspection support (authored by dmensinger).
Added targets introspection support
Jan 15 2019, 3:18 PM
dmensinger committed R32:5d4210ae957a: Meson build options introspection (authored by dmensinger).
Meson build options introspection
Jan 15 2019, 2:43 PM
dmensinger closed D18202: Meson build options introspection.
Jan 15 2019, 2:43 PM · KDevelop

Jan 14 2019

dmensinger added a comment to D18202: Meson build options introspection.

Sure, thanks. But how do I do that? Can I just push the commits?

Jan 14 2019, 1:54 PM · KDevelop

Jan 12 2019

dmensinger updated the diff for D18202: Meson build options introspection.
  • Fixed build options order
  • Refactored new build dir to avoid duplicate configures
  • More polish for the New build dir dialog
Jan 12 2019, 12:44 PM · KDevelop

Jan 11 2019

dmensinger requested review of D18202: Meson build options introspection.
Jan 11 2019, 11:10 PM · KDevelop

Jan 5 2019

dmensinger added a comment to D17278: Meson plugin: First working version.

Thanks for the input concerning the canonical paths. I have tested the plugin with different setups containing symbolic
links and haven't encountered any issues. Regardless, I have canonicalized the paths just to be safe.

Jan 5 2019, 1:26 PM · Documentation, KDevelop
dmensinger updated the diff for D17278: Meson plugin: First working version.
  • Use canonical paths
Jan 5 2019, 1:11 PM · Documentation, KDevelop

Jan 4 2019

dmensinger added a comment to D17278: Meson plugin: First working version.

I also don't know why the icons don't show up. I have oriented myself on the code from the CMake plugin, and I don't know what I am doing different/wrong. Maybe KDevelop has to be installed in a system directory (/usr) for this to work?

Jan 4 2019, 3:08 PM · Documentation, KDevelop

Jan 3 2019

dmensinger added a comment to D17278: Meson plugin: First working version.

This segfault is/was most likely caused by a missing Ninja builder plugin. I have added checks to prevent the segfault from happening.

Jan 3 2019, 8:12 PM · Documentation, KDevelop
dmensinger updated the diff for D17278: Meson plugin: First working version.
  • Make sure that the ninja buidler exists
Jan 3 2019, 8:09 PM · Documentation, KDevelop

Dec 31 2018

dmensinger updated the diff for D17278: Meson plugin: First working version.
  • Fixed typo
Dec 31 2018, 1:41 PM · Documentation, KDevelop

Dec 14 2018

dmensinger added a comment to D17278: Meson plugin: First working version.

Ping :)

Dec 14 2018, 3:55 PM · Documentation, KDevelop

Dec 2 2018

dmensinger updated the diff for D17278: Meson plugin: First working version.
  • Only configure when config changed
  • Better status handling in the settings UI
Dec 2 2018, 2:00 PM · Documentation, KDevelop

Dec 1 2018

dmensinger added inline comments to D17278: Meson plugin: First working version.
Dec 1 2018, 6:10 PM · Documentation, KDevelop
dmensinger updated the diff for D17278: Meson plugin: First working version.
  • Some code cleanup
Dec 1 2018, 3:17 PM · Documentation, KDevelop
dmensinger added inline comments to D17278: Meson plugin: First working version.
Dec 1 2018, 3:11 PM · Documentation, KDevelop
dmensinger updated the diff for D17278: Meson plugin: First working version.
  • Fixed typos and removed translations
Dec 1 2018, 1:27 PM · Documentation, KDevelop
dmensinger updated the diff for D17278: Meson plugin: First working version.
  • Fixed typo in icons/CMakeLists.txt
Dec 1 2018, 12:33 PM · Documentation, KDevelop
dmensinger requested review of D17278: Meson plugin: First working version.
Dec 1 2018, 11:09 AM · Documentation, KDevelop